Description
Set in the heart of Villanova, Pennsylvania, this idyllic four-bedroom, three-bath residence offers a rare blend of timeless design, thoughtful updates, and an extraordinary walk-to-everything location. Restaurants, the train, and daily conveniences are just steps away, while the home itself is anchored by an exceptional, nearly half-acre flat rear yard with a gracious terrace—ideal for both everyday relaxation and memorable entertaining. Behind the classic white picket fence, a New England–inspired exterior welcomes you along a charming path to the front door. The home has been recently painted and expanded by the current owner, a well-regarded West Coast interior designer known for a refined, neutral palette and enduring selections that feel both chic and comfortable. The entry foyer greets with a traditional turned staircase, deeply stained hardwood floors, and a glimpse into the inviting living room with its wood-burning fireplace. French doors from both the living room and the adjacent dining room open to a covered side porch, creating a seamless indoor-outdoor connection and enhancing the home’s natural flow for entertaining and everyday living. The kitchen is a study in crisp, timeless design, featuring white cabinetry, black countertops, generous windows, and a seated dining area. Plentiful counter space supports both everyday living and entertaining, complemented by a suite of professional appliances. A convenient rear exit leads directly to the terrace and expansive backyard. A spacious mudroom and family entrance thoughtfully manages storage with style, while a powder room adds everyday convenience. Upstairs, four bedrooms and two full baths provide comfortable accommodations. The primary bedroom is adjacent to a recently renovated bath with a soaking tub and walk-in shower, designed to blend seamlessly with the home’s original aesthetic. Three additional bedrooms—two currently used as offices or sitting rooms—are bright and generously sized with ample reach-in closets. A secondary back staircase enhances flow and functionality throughout the home. The mostly finished lower level offers flexible informal living space, along with laundry, craft, and gym areas. A full bath adds versatility, making this level ideal for guests or overflow living, and a Bilco door provides additional functionality and peace of mind.
